Cover Story: Two Cu(II) complexes derived from 2,3-substituted quinazolinone Schiff base ligands were prepared and fully characterized via spectroscopic and theoretical methods. Their anticancer activity, evaluated on cancer cell lines (breast—MCF-7, lung—A549) and untransformed cells (keratinocytes—HaCaT), revealed the high cytotoxicity of copper complexes (IC50 in the low micromolar range). Quinazoline ligands remained inactive in inhibiting cell proliferation. Both complexes exhibited enhanced DPPH free radical scavenging efficiency compared to free ligands. An evaluation of oxidative stress in vitro showed reduced production of O2•– and H2O2 after the treatment of cells with copper complexes. Such a negative impact on ROS formation in cells can lead to cellular redox imbalance and subsequent cell death, among other things, by inducing apoptosis and/or necrosis. View this paper
